Research - Satellite Image Processing for Disaster Relief

Aug 2022Dec 2022 · 4 mos · Remote

  • · Enabled usage of satellite imagery in change-detection software by writing low-level software to parse raw
  • sensor data from a satellite to create registered GeoTIFF images required by GIS software
  • · Analyzed sensor characteristics and implemented several processing, filtering, and estimation algorithms to
  • improve data quality, improving efficacy of change detection while reducing false positives
  • · Collaborated across teams (scheduling and control and remote sensing) to produce imagery of several
  • floods and hurricanes in real-time, which was given to the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A)

Robotics Research - Human-Anticipatory Trajectory Optimization

May 2020May 2023 · 3 yrs · Atlanta, Georgia, United States

  • Designed anticipatory trajectory optimization software to enable natural, real-time human-robot collaboration
  • Refactored existing lab code to improve readability and collaboration, enabling faster onboarding and extension for future research in human-computer interaction
  • Co-authored IROS conference paper: “Anticipatory Human-Robot Collaboration via Multi-Objective Trajectory Optimization”
  • Applied a multidisciplinary approach to solve incidental research problems, including contributing to a custom joint-space velocity controller for the JACO robotic arm
  • Utilized state-of-the-art nonlinear solvers to reduce runtime of the optimization algorithm by 3 orders of magnitude, making it possible to improve trajectories in real time
  • Implemented trajectory optimization pipeline on a physical robot and ran a human-robot collaboration study suggesting that users preferred my method over state-of-the-art baselines
